96588927635200

96,588,927,635,200 is an even composite number composed of nine prime numbers multiplied together.

What does the number 96588927635200 look like?

This visualization shows the relationship between its 9 prime factors (large circles) and 5184 divisors.

96588927635200 is an even composite number. It is composed of nine dist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of five thousand, one hundred eighty-four divisors.

Prime factorization of 96588927635200:

28 × 52 × 72 × 11 × 13 × 17 × 31 × 61 × 67

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 5 × 5 × 7 × 7 × 11 × 13 × 17 × 31 × 61 × 67)

Squares and roots of 96588927635200

  • 96588927635200 squared (965889276352002) is 9329420941717902264279040000
  • 96588927635200 cubed (965889276352003) is 901118764217909898576794420460126208000000
  • The square root of 96588927635200 is 9827966.6073506783
  • The cube root of 96588927635200 is 45882.0113635519
